Output 635cedc3d7cc97d9c3071a4463aa08ca7a73a3e7af02c69632ec2476f3aed119:5

value
541162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d5c9fc7e00c6d71e14902709b8323ea99eb028 OP_EQUAL
address
3ESPxXdc6WqkfCRZD1u9BJFWTEvexyh7T4
transaction
635cedc3d7cc97d9c3071a4463aa08ca7a73a3e7af02c69632ec2476f3aed119
spent
true